Crocodile Rock
Sleeping Warrior with A Play, A Pie and A Pint
Gilded Balloon Teviot 5–31 Aug (not 11, 18, 25)
Dining Room 16.30 1hr

Trapped on the sleepy Scottish island of Cumbrae, seventeen-year-old Steven McPhail feels like an outsider dreading a dead-end future. He desperately needs an escape – and he's about to find it. When a dazzling encounter with a flamboyant stranger opens his eyes, Steven steps out of the shadows to embrace his authentic self. Crocodile Rock is a 'heart-rendering exploration of sexuality' (ScotsGayArts.com) and a hilarious, touching journey of self-discovery. With a soaring original score, this five-star show is a 'fabulous musical... a must-see' (The ReviewsHub.com), featuring a 'tour-de-force' (Herald) performance by Darren Brownlie.
